Interactive Brokers provides the Trader Workstation (TWS) and IBKR Mobile, which are powerful but have a steep learning curve. RoboForex offers MetaTrader 4 and 5, cTrader, and its proprietary WebTrader, which are more intuitive for retail traders. For Turkmenistan traders who prefer simplicity and mobile trading, RoboForex's platforms are easier to navigate. Interactive Brokers' platforms are better for those needing advanced charting and algorithmic trading tools. Both support Windows, Mac, iOS, and Android.

Interactive Brokers is regulated by top-tier authorities like the SEC (US), FCA (UK), and ESMA (EU), providing strong investor protection. RoboForex is regulated by the IFSC (Belize) and CySEC (Cyprus), which offer moderate oversight. For Turkmenistan traders, the local financial regulator does not directly supervise these brokers, but relying on a well-regulated broker adds security. Interactive Brokers' stricter regulation may appeal to risk-averse traders, while RoboForex's lighter regulation allows more flexibility in leverage and account types.
